mysql安装
乌班图版
安装8
跟着百度这个做,亲测成功。
配置
1:允许远程连接:
上面安装,第4步中,自由选择
远程连接
如果root用户,linux中可以登录,远程连接不了。则还要修改配置文件
修改配置文件
- 1 编辑配置文件
sudo vim /etc/mysql/mysql.conf.d/mysqld.cnf - 2 将bind-address及下面一行的值更改为0.0.0.0,
创建用户
如果重启后,还是无法连接,则新建个用户试一下:
-
1
%代表所有ip都可以连接。
CREATE USER 'username'@'%' IDENTIFIED BY 'password@@123GIT'; -
2授予用户权限
可操作所有库和所有表。
GRANT ALL PRIVILEGES ON . TO 'username'@'%' WITH GRANT OPTION; -
3 刷新权限表
FLUSH PRIVILEGES; -
4 客户端工具连接测试一下,应该是好了,防火墙,安全组等检查是否放行。
命令
- 停止
sudo systemctl stop mysql
sudo systemctl stop mysqld - 启动命令:
systemctl start mysql or systemctl start mysqld - 查看端口:
登录以后执行mysql的命令:
SHOW GLOBAL VARIABLES LIKE 'port';
win版-配置环境变量
1步:
2步:
3步:验证安装成功,配置好环境变量后,再起一个窗口
安装win版
不建议zip安装,一大堆配置,容易搞不好
8.0图形安装版
亲测成功,跟着一步步点击
https://blog.csdn.net/qq_59636442/article/details/123058454
5.x图形安装版
基本都是下一步,注意左边从上到下,可能要下载c++依赖库。
- 官方下载地址: https://dev.mysql.com/downloads/installer/
1步:
2步:自定义安装
3步:
4步:选择服务器模式
5步:8.0可以用asa加密方式
登录mysql
- 格式: mysql -h主机地址(ip)-u用户名 -p密码
- 本机缩写:可以不写-h
- 免费客户端:HeidiSQL
下载地址: https://www.heidisql.com/download.php?download=portable-64&place=LinkLabelRelease#google_vignette
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· 被坑几百块钱后,我竟然真的恢复了删除的微信聊天记录!
· 没有Manus邀请码?试试免邀请码的MGX或者开源的OpenManus吧
· 【自荐】一款简洁、开源的在线白板工具 Drawnix
· 园子的第一款AI主题卫衣上架——"HELLO! HOW CAN I ASSIST YOU TODAY
· Docker 太简单,K8s 太复杂?w7panel 让容器管理更轻松!